Beijing should establish its own law to safeguard underwater fibre optic cables, a Shanghai Maritime University law professor has stated. This recommendation comes amidst increasing global apprehension regarding potential sabotage of essential ocean infrastructure. These cables transmit approximately 99 percent of the world's intercontinental data, facing threats in critical areas such as the Red Sea and the Baltic Sea.

Professor Guo Ran, writing in the policy journal Democracy and Legal System recently, outlined China's significant interest in protecting these cables. The nation is a prominent coastal state and a principal investor in the Digital Silk Road, a programme to build global digital and telecommunications infrastructure. The infrastructure serves as the physical foundation for global artificial intelligence systems. The China Law Society, a state run organisation which provides legislative advice, supervises the journal.
China has implemented both a Data Security Law and a Cybersecurity Law to regulate its digital domain. But these existing legal frameworks primarily focus on data processing and cross border data flows. Physical seabed infrastructure currently remains largely unregulated under Chinese domestic law. And Professor Guo advocates for a new legal provision to bridge this gap.
He explained that traditional international maritime law does not adequately address modern grey zone warfare tactics. The 1982 United Nations Convention on the Law of the Sea (Unclos) protects the freedom to lay cables, yet offers limited defence against grey zone activities. Such actions include foreign vessels dragging anchors or severing crucial seabed lines, often while operating under flag state immunity. This leaves affected coastal nations with minimal enforcement power in international waters.
Professor Guo stated that the central question revolves around what jurisdiction coastal states, flag states, landing states, and affected states each hold in varying maritime areas. He detailed the challenge of how international law can maintain a balance among freedom of navigation, freedom of laying cables, flag state jurisdiction, and critical infrastructure security when addressing intentional destruction, gross negligence, and grey zone actions. These global data pathways have become a significant area of contention in the US China technology rivalry. Big Tech demand for safe and reliable data transfers, driven by the rapid expansion of artificial intelligence, cloud computing, and global finance, fuels this competition.
The US Federal Communications Commission recently adopted new rules designed to accelerate the deployment of submarine cables. Reports indicated that the US plans to allocate USD 175.8 million to replace older lines in the Caribbean and Central America, a move aimed at preventing Chinese participation. Beijing subsequently accused Washington of politicising global underwater cable networks.
Australia and New Zealand have also taken steps to establish marine cable protection zones. These zones are designed to shield vital underwater communications infrastructure from human induced damage, including trawling, dredging, fishing, and anchoring activities. So, these measures recognise the inherent vulnerabilities.
Professor Guo proposed that China could implement no anchor zones in sensitive, high risk straits and fishing grounds. He further suggested expanding the nation's own underwater repair capacity. This would reduce reliance on foreign ships should infrastructure damage occur. He also outlined the potential use of satellite surveillance, underwater drones, and seabed sensors, alongside cross agency coordination, to manage and protect its undersea cables more effectively.
Designating subsea cables as critical information infrastructure within this new law would accord them the same high level state protection as national power grids and nuclear facilities. Building a robust domestic legal framework would not only strengthen China's national security, but also position the country as a rule maker in global seabed digital governance, according to Professor Guo. He concluded that China should establish a governance system for international subsea cable security that possesses both international legal legitimacy and practical defence capabilities. He added that only by developing enforceable, collaborative, and reviewable security rules, while also safeguarding maritime freedom, can protection for international subsea cables truly be enhanced, helping shape global digital infrastructure governance.
